Multimeters are the most versatile of the electrical testers and, as the name implies, they are capable of many different testing functions. Essentially the technique involves splitting the circuit path into halves and troubleshooting from the middle of the first half then the second half and so on. Machine fault identification can be done with different methodologies as vibration signature analysis, lubricant signature analysis, noise signature analysis, and temperature monitoring, with the use of appropriate sensors, different signal conditioning, and analyzing instruments. There are three principal I/O techniques: programmed I/O, in which I/O occurs under he direct and continuous control of the program requesting the I/O operation; interrupt-driven I/O, in which a program issues an I/O command and then continues to execute, until it is interrupted by the I/O hardware to signal the end of .
